1. Freelance Content Writing

Freelance Content Writing includes writing blog posts, website content, product descriptions, newsletters, and social media captions.
Many companies, small startups, and individuals regularly look for good writers because they need content for their websites and marketing materials.
Who Can Do It?
Anyone with good writing skills and knowledge in a specific topic such as parenting, health, technology, cooking, or travel. You should also be able to do proper research and write in-depth content.
Where Can You Find Work?
- Upwork
- Fiverr
- ProBlogger Job Board
- Contena
- Textbroker
How to Get Started
- Choose a niche you are comfortable writing about
- Write a few sample articles and build a portfolio — proof that you can actually write on that topic
- Create profiles on Upwork or Fiverr.
- Take your first few projects at a lower rate to collect reviews. As you gain experience and start getting regular clients from different places, you can gradually increase your rates.
2. Virtual Assistant

A Virtual Assistant is a remote professional who helps business owners and entrepreneurs with various administrative tasks — like email management, calendar scheduling, data entry, customer service, research, and social media management.
Who Can Do It?
Anyone with good organizational skills, strong communication skills, and experience using MS Office, Google Workspace, or other virtual assistant tools.
Where Can You Find Work?
- Upwork
- Fancy Hands
- Belay Solutions
- Time Etc
- Zirtual
Services You Can Offer as a Virtual Assistant
- Email inbox management
- Appointment scheduling
- Travel booking
- Internet research
- Data entry and spreadsheet management
- Social media posting
- Customer email support

4. Social Media Management

Small businesses, brands, and celebrities need a trusted person to manage their Facebook, Instagram, X (Twitter), LinkedIn, and TikTok accounts because they don’t have enough time to handle everything themselves.
Your job may include creating content, scheduling posts, replying to comments, preparing analytics reports, and guiding them on how to grow their social media presence.
Who Can Do It?
Anyone who is comfortable using social media and has a creative mindset.
Tools You’ll Need
- Canva — For creating graphics (post)
- Buffer / Hootsuite — For scheduling posts
- Meta Business Suite — For managing Facebook and Instagram
- Later — Instagram-specific tool
Where Can You Find Clients?
- Upwork
- Fiverr
You can also contact small business owners and local businesses (restaurants, boutiques, clinics, etc.) directly through LinkedIn.
You can prepare a report about their current social media presence. If they have little or no social media activity, explain why having a strong online presence is important today. Then clearly describe how you can help them grow. This approach can help you get clients more easily.

See these Fiverr gigs—many people earn money by offering social media management services. You can start the same way by creating a Fiverr profile and well-optimized gigs.

6. Transcription
Transcription means listening to audio or video files and converting them into text. There are different types of transcription work, including medical transcription, legal transcription, and general transcription.
Who Can Do It?
Anyone with fast typing speed and the ability to stay focused for long periods.
Where Can You Find Work?
- Rev — One of the most popular transcription websites
- TranscribeMe — Great for beginners (you need to pass a test)
- GoTranscript — Offers flexible work
- Scribie — great for smaller jobs
7. Data Entry

Data entry involves entering information into spreadsheets, updating databases, filling out forms, and collecting data through online research. These are simple but highly important tasks.
Who Can Do It?
Anyone with basic computer skills who can work carefully and attentively.
Scam alert: There are many scam websites that advertise data entry jobs. Never pay money upfront to join any platform.
Only use trusted platforms like:
- Upwork
- Fiverr
- Indeed
- FlexJobs
- Roberthalf
8. Bookkeeping / Accounting

Bookkeeping involves maintaining financial records for small businesses, creating invoices, reconciling bank statements, and preparing financial data for tax returns.
Who Can Do It?
Women with an accounting or finance background, or those who can use software like QuickBooks or Xero.
Useful Certifications
- QuickBooks Certified User (offered by Intuit, with a free trial available)
- AIPB Certified Bookkeeper
- ICB Membership (International)

12. Online Selling
You can sell handmade products, used items, digital products (such as templates, wallpapers, and printables), or sell through dropshipping.
Popular Business Models
Selling handmade products — sell your handcrafted work on Etsy (seasonal items like wreaths, garlands, lanterns, centerpieces, candles)
Print-on-Demand — Upload your designs to platforms like Redbubble or Printful and sell products without keeping inventory.
Digital Products — sell Notion templates, PDF planners
Dropshipping — sell products without holding any inventory
Where Can You Sell?
- Etsy
- Amazon Handmade
- Redbubble
- Printful
- Shopify
- Gumroad (excellent for digital products)

What You Need to Know Before Starting Work From Home
1. Create a Dedicated Workspace
Working from home doesn’t automatically mean you will be productive. Set up a dedicated corner or desk where you can focus on your work without distractions.
2. Set a Work Schedule
Choose specific hours for work, such as when your child is sleeping, at school, or during the evening. A regular schedule helps you stay consistent.
3. Use Trusted Platforms
Avoid websites that ask for money upfront or promise unrealistic earnings.
Use trusted platforms like Upwork, Fiverr, Indeed, and LinkedIn and others. Also, check reviews before joining any platform.
4. Master One Skill First
Don’t try to learn everything at once.
Choose one or two skills, become really good at them, and then expand into other areas later.
5. Create an Identity Online
A LinkedIn profile, a simple portfolio website, or a Behance profile can greatly improve your credibility and help clients trust you.
